I don't think that the fact you use both Lightning and Sunbird on two different computers is important.
But if you do an import of events in your computer, they will be considered as new events, even if they are already present on the mobile. There are absolutely no link between the event on your mobile and the new imported event.

Presently, BirdieSync provides a mechanism to avoid duplicates with "Combine" but only removes items that are perfectly identical. Maybe a more permissive mechanism will be offered later.

But why do you use an external import for your second computer ? Wouldn't it be more simple to use BirdieSync to populate your other computer ?
